LEGAL NOTICK
I'ursuant to the provisions of
the Communications Act of
1934, as amended, notice if
hereby given that Wometco
Skyway Broadcasting
Company, is required to file
with the KCC, not later than
May 3, 1971, an application for
renewal of license of
Television Translator Station
W08BI serving Hot Springs,
North Carolina, which re
broadcasts television station
WLOS-TV, Channel 13,
Asheville, North Carolina, on
output Channel 8. The tran
slator operates with peak
transmitter output power of 1
watt from a site Rich
Mountain, North Carolina.
Members of the Public who
desire to bring to the Com
mission's attention facts
concerning the operation of
the station should write to the
KCC, Washington, D. C, 20554.
letters should set out in detail
the specific facts which the
writer wishes the Commissior
to consider in passing on tht
application.

NOTICE OF
PUBLIC HEARING
TO CONSIDER
I.EVY OF 1 PER CENT
I.OCAL GOVERNMENT
SAI.ESTAX
NOTICE is hereby given
that the Board of Com
missioners of Madison County
will hold a public hearing to
consider the levy of a one per
cent (1 per cent) local
government sales tax at 1:30
p.m., Monday, March 29, 1971
in the Commissioner's Room
in the county courthouse.
All interested citizens have
the right to be heard and are
invited to attend and present
their views to the Board of
Commissioners as to whether
the proposed tax is wise or
unwise; whether the tax
should or should not be levied;
whether local conditions
require the imposition of the
tax; whether other means of
taxation available to the
county and municipalities
within the county would be
more equitable; or any other
reason for or against the levy
of a one per cent ( 1 per cent )
local government sales tax as
an added source of revenue for
Madison County and the cities
and towns within the county
( Published by order of
the Madison County
Board of Commissioners)
Emery Metcalf
Clerk to Board
